logo

Output 5e8cc865080527341c9e1cd3f0c7ebc8d74ae0c556bc85fcfaca8e18d1a2f775:30

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ff3e254cf955e4b9861e31b43639b44a6fd985b OP_EQUAL
address
3DMZuGfxFwc9zS884g1KkzAyisowK4BsQW
transaction
5e8cc865080527341c9e1cd3f0c7ebc8d74ae0c556bc85fcfaca8e18d1a2f775